MARK WINKER NAMED DIRECTOR OF
NATIONAL STATE
CHAMPIONSHIPS PROGRAM
Mark Winker, Regional Director for Region X (Florida,
Georgia, Alabama,
and Mississippi), has accepted the
position of Director of the
USTSF National
State Championships Program. The goal of
this program is simple: to have a 2009
USTSF State
Championship take place in every state!
Mark’s business,
www.netfoos.com, is ready to help
you organize and run your state championship this year.

USTSF PLAYER POINTS SYSTEM UPDATE
USTSF
Treasurer and Board Member, Ed Geer, is the new Chair of the USTSF
Ratings and Rankings Committee.
Ed has
recently submitted an updated points list to both VIFA and IFP for
review. It will be available soon so that
players can purchase the appropriate package deals for upcoming
tournaments.
